THANK YOU TO ABBON YOU ARE THE BEST
Hey everyone!
As you know I signed with ABB/ON almost a year ago. The day I signed I was so happy, and it was such a dream of mine to be sponsored! ABB/ON gave me a chance, even though I had only competed twice, and no one knew who I was.
Since a year ago I Have accomplished so many goals, and ABB/ON has so much to do with it. I thank them for everything!!!
I started praying about what to do this upcoming year, and tried to listen to my heart.
My husband and I just got married, and we are in the process of moving to Dallas in a month. We were supposed to be going to LA, but Blair was offered a job in medical sales in Dallas, and we prayed about it and we realized that was what we were supposed to do. LA can wait for now. At least we visit a lot(:
We both are going to be traveling a lot this year, and are also trying to get settled in a house when we move, as well as his new job, and a new gym for me.
As you all know our contracts do ask for us to do demos and writing on blogs, which is great, I just started feeling like I was not able to give it my all with our moving and with all the changes in our lives. Demos were getting harder, and when I got very sick this summer, they were impossible. I now am still recovering, and not able to do much without getting tired and sick again. I still am not even training clients, because its to much for me still.
I also am so new to this industry, and I want to experience everything! I prayed and talked to my athlete director, and finally felt that the best thing for me to do would be to get my health back in order, and to focus on our move.
I love ABB/ON so much. Bob and everyone has acted like family, and they are the best people to work for. I feel so honored that I was able to be a part of this team. I will be forever thankful to ABB/ON.
I will still promote ABB/ON, and never stop using their products, they are the best out there.
I have decided to try something new this next year, and will be signing on with BSN. I though this would be a great opportunity, and something new this year. AS I am still recovering I will not be signing on as an athlete until the Olympia, and will be working there with them.
This is all bitter sweet, and boy am I going to miss ABB/ON, as well as the wonderful athletes I have had the pleasure of being friends with. I cant wait to see you guys at competitions(: I will still be writing on here every chance I can get, as I really enjoy it and love talking to you all!
I owe ABB/ON so much, Thank you all again, with all my hear!See you all soon!
Kayla Stentz
